Solid Pseudopapillary Neoplasm of the Pancreas in Children and Adolescents: Expert Recommendations

open access: yesPediatric Blood &Cancer, EarlyView.
ABSTRACT Solid pseudopapillary neoplasm of the pancreas (SPN) is a rare low‐grade malignant exocrine pancreatic tumor, mostly discovered during the second decade of life in females, with a very good prognosis, provided microscopically complete surgical excision is achieved.
